- Fixed layout ?Fixed-layout ebooks retain the layout and typography of the original document. Therefore, they are very suitable for comic books and recipe books, for example, and can sometimes include enhanced or interactive content. Note that ebooks in the fixed layout EPUB format are fully supported by Cantook Station Web Reader and Adobe Digital Editions. However, they are incompatible with e-readers and reading applications, and do not adapt to screen size, making them difficult to read on devices with smaller screens.
